Requirements
  • Competency in the operation of diode lasers, multimeters, oscilloscope, power supplies, thermal chambers, and microscopes required.
  • 3-5 years of experience working in a manufacturing environment with high-complexity laser modules with a strong preference of working with solid state diode-pumped lasers highly preferred.
  • BS in a technical field (science, engineering) or AS in laser electro-optical technology strongly preferred.
  • The ability to troubleshoot laser systems and components to identify root causes of modes of failures.
  • Demonstrated ability to set up and use optical beamlines, bond optical subassemblies, and properly handle and clean laser grade optics.
  • Strong visual acuity in identifying optical defects or non-conformities.
  • High level of mechanical aptitude with the ability to handle and manipulate small mechanical-optical components.
  • Ability to follow detailed work instructions and interpret technical drawings.
  • Strong organizational skills and exceptional attention to detail.
  • Computer proficiency in Microsoft Office with accuracy in data entry and record keeping.
  • Strong written and verbal communication.
  • Applicants must be either a U.S. citizen, U.S. national, legal permanent resident, asylee, refugee or must be eligible to apply for and obtain the appropriate export control license from the U.S. Departments of State or Commerce.
Responsibilities
  • Integrate various laser sub-assemblies to produce laser modules and unmanned aerial vehicles (UAV) gimbals.
  • Assemble and test different laser products using detailed work plans and work instructions to yield the highest quality products.
  • Visually inspect all components under a stereo microscope before and after assembly.
  • Record integration data and generate acceptance test performance reports.
  • Practice proper cleanroom protocol including use of smocks and other personal protective equipment (PPE).
  • Adhere to all laser safety work practices to ensure a safe work environment.
  • Ensure all tools and equipment are in proper working order and calibrated.
  • Work cohesively in a team environment to meet production demands.
  • Perform other tasks to assist laser operations as they arise to support team objectives.
